Frequently asked questions about hotels in Ko Lanta

  • What are the best landmarks to visit in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Ko Lanta Yai offers diverse landmarks. For beaches, Long Beach is famous for its length and sunset views, while Klong Dao Beach is known for its calm waters, ideal for families. Phra Ae Canal offers a tranquil mangrove exploration by kayak. Ko Lanta Old Town, with its Sino-Portuguese architecture, is a charming area for exploring local shops and restaurants. Mu Ko Lanta National Park encompasses various islands and offers opportunities for snorkeling and diving.

  • What is the best itinerary to experience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    A typical 7-day itinerary might include: Days 1-2: Relax on Long Beach, explore Ko Lanta Old Town. Days 3-4: Boat trip to Mu Ko Lanta National Park for snorkeling/diving at various islands like Koh Rok or Koh Haa. Day 5: Explore Phra Ae Canal by kayak. Day 6: Visit Klong Dao Beach and enjoy the sunset. Day 7: Relax and prepare for departure. This is flexible; adjust based on your interests.

  • What is the best time to visit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    The best time to visit is during the dry season, from November to April, when the weather is sunny and warm, perfect for swimming and outdoor activities. May to October is the wet season, with higher rainfall and humidity.

  • What popular festivals can you find in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Ko Lanta doesn't have large-scale, specific festivals unique to the island. However, it observes national Thai holidays like Songkran (Thai New Year) in April, which is celebrated with water fights and festivities, and Loy Krathong, a festival of lights, usually in November.

  • What traditional local food should you try in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Try the fresh seafood, particularly the curries. Look for dishes like Gaeng Som (sour curry), Massaman Curry, and Pad Thai. Many restaurants offer delicious local variations. Don't miss out on fresh fruit shakes.

  • Are there any unknown or hidden places that should be on your list in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Klong Chak Waterfall, a little further inland, offers a refreshing escape from the beaches. Exploring the smaller, less-visited beaches south of Long Beach can provide a quieter experience. Some local fishing villages offer a glimpse into daily life away from the tourist areas.

  • What are some authentic ways to meet locals and discover their traditions in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Visiting local markets, like the one in Ko Lanta Old Town, provides opportunities for interaction. Taking a cooking class offers insight into Thai cuisine and culture. Chatting with staff at smaller, family-run guesthouses and restaurants can lead to interesting conversations.
  • What should visitors know about the weather and natural risks in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Ko Lanta experiences a tropical climate. The wet season (May-October) brings heavy rainfall and potential flooding. The dry season (November-April) is generally sunny, but high temperatures and strong sun are common. Be aware of potential strong currents and tides when swimming, particularly during the monsoon season.
  • Are there any special items you’ll need when travelling to Ko Lanta, Thailand?

    Pack light, loose clothing suitable for hot weather. Sunscreen, insect repellent, and a hat are essential. Comfortable walking shoes are recommended for exploring. A waterproof bag is useful during the rainy season.
